SDX ENERGY PLC ("SDX", the "Company" or the "Group")

COMPLETION OF DRILLING OPERATIONS OF THE HA-1X WELL AT SOUTH DISOUQ

The HA-1X exploration well on the Hanut prospect spudded on 4 August and reached the target depth of 6,000ft on 17 August. The primary target for HA-1X was the Basal Kafr El Sheikh sand at approximately 5,200ft. The well however found that the Basal Kafr El Sheikh sand had been eroded at this location. Whilst drilling to target depth, good quality sands were found at the Qawasim level, however they were not charged with gas.

As Hanut was a unique subsurface feature in the South Disouq acreage, SDX considers the result of the HA-1X well to have limited impact on the remaining c.90-100bcf of prospectivity in the SDX acreage at South Disouq.

Mark Reid, CEO of SDX, commented:

"Whilst the result of this well is disappointing, I remain positive about the remaining prospectivity in the area which has not been materially impacted. In particular, I am encouraged by the proof of reservoir quality sands in the Qawasim Fm in the South Disouq area as this derisks further close by prospectivity. The Company will now be working towards moving these prospects to drill-ready status for a 2022 campaign and looks forward updating the market on its campaigns in West Gharib and in Morocco in the remainder of the year."

About SDX

SDX is an international oil and gas exploration, production, and development company, headquartered in London, United Kingdom, with a principal focus on MENA. In Egypt, SDX has a working interest in two producing assets: a 55% operated interest in the South Disouq gas field in the Nile Delta and a 50% non-operated interest in the West Gharib concession, which is located onshore in the Eastern Desert, adjacent to the Gulf of Suez. In Morocco, SDX has a 75% working interest in five development/production concessions, all situated in the Gharb Basin. The producing assets in Morocco are characterised by attractive gas prices and exceptionally low operating costs. SDX has a strong weighting of fixed price gas assets in its portfolio with low operating costs and attractive margins throughout, providing resilience in a low commodity price environment. SDX's portfolio also includes high impact exploration opportunities in both Egypt and Morocco.

Prospective Resources Data

The prospective resources estimates disclosed or referenced herein have been prepared by Dr. Rob Cook, a qualified reserves evaluator, in accordance with the SPE's Canadian Oil and Gas Evaluation Handbook and in accordance with NI 51-101. The prospective resources disclosed herein have an effective date of 1 January 2021. Prospective resources are those quantities of gas, estimated as of the given date, to be potentially recoverable from undiscovered accumulations through future development projects. As prospective resources, there is no certainty that any portion of the resources will be discovered. The chance that an exploration project will result in a discovery is referred to as the "chance of discovery" as defined by the management of the Company.

There is no certainty that it will be commercially viable to produce any portion of the resources discussed herein; though any discovery that is commercially viable would be tied back to the Company's Central Processing Facility at South Disouq, Egypt. Based upon the economic analysis undertaken on any discovery, management has attributed an associated chance of development of 100%.

There are uncertainties associated with the volume estimates of the prospective resources disclosed herein, due to the level of information available on prospective resources, but ranges are defined based on data from the Company's nearby existing analogous wells. Some of the risks and uncertainties are outlined below:

   --      Petrophysical parameters of the sand/reservoir; 
   --      Fluid composition, especially heavy end hydrocarbons; 
   --      Accurate estimation of reservoir conditions (pressure and temperature); 
   --      Reservoir drive mechanism; 
   --      Potential well deliverability; and 

-- The thickness and lateral extent of the reservoir section, currently based on 3D seismic data.
